**Ticket: Validator plugin registry double-loads modules**

The Glasswren plugin system for data validators loads each validator module twice when both the manifest and the autodiscovery path reference it. Result: duplicate validation runs and conflicting error counts in the Pellbrook ingest job. Workaround is to remove manifest entries for autodiscovered plugins, but we should dedupe by module identity at registration. Reproduced consistently on staging. The affected build's trace token is recorded below.

build token for fajop-kageg: htk14_a2d40227103e0f

This release addresses a memory leak in the Pictovault image cache that affected long-running plugin hosts. Previously, decoded bitmaps were retained indefinitely when a plugin held a weak handle past eviction; the cache now defaults to hard eviction with a bounded resident set. External plugin authors should note that three defaults changed: maximum cache size, entry TTL, and the eviction sweep interval. Plugins that tuned these values before will keep their overrides. The new shipped defaults are reproduced below for reference.

service settings:
holix:
  log_level: debug
  metrics_host: metrics.holix.qorvelsys.internal
  pin: 5386
  pool_size: 16

# Service Accounts: String Extraction

The `extract-i18n` script pulls translatable strings from all Bramblewick repos and pushes them to the Glossa service. It runs under the `i18n-extractor` service account. Do not run it under your personal account; Glossa rate-limits individual users aggressively. The account has write access to the staging catalog only. Set the token in your shell before invoking the script. The current staging token is below.

API key for kahap-kafog: zpat15_6qzxZ7YR8aDwjmp

Leadership review briefing for the incoming director. The quarterly cash-flow forecast for Hartwell Instruments shows a modest surplus, driven by earlier collections on the Verrow contract and deferred capital spend on the Ashgrave facility. Operating outflows are stable; the main risk is a possible delay to the Lindmere milestone payment, which would push roughly a fifth of expected inflows into next quarter. Contingency lines remain undrawn. The confidential note on forward business plans follows immediately below.

internal memo for tagug-kahop: Oliysek Group is in early talks to buy Praaxek Freight for about $59.3 million. The Quenys launch date is December 15, and nothing goes to the press before then.